1997 Audi A6 vs. 2005 Citroen C5
To start off, 2005 Citroen C5 is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1997 Audi A6.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1997 Audi A6 would be higher. At 1,896 cc (4 cylinders), 1997 Audi A6 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Citroen C5 (114 HP @ 5250 RPM) has 6 more horse power than 1997 Audi A6. (108 HP @ 4150 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Citroen C5 should accelerate faster than 1997 Audi A6.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1997 Audi A6 (235 Nm @ 1900 RPM) has 75 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Citroen C5. (160 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1997 Audi A6 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Citroen C5.
Compare all specifications:
1997 Audi A6 | 2005 Citroen C5 | |
Make | Audi | Citroen |
Model | A6 | C5 |
Year Released | 1997 | 2005 |
Body Type | Sedan |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1896 cc | 1761 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 108 HP | 114 HP |
Engine RPM | 4150 RPM | 5250 RPM |
Torque | 235 Nm | 160 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1900 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 79.5 mm | 83.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 95.5 mm | 81 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 19.5:1 | 10.8:1 |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4800 mm | 4620 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1790 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1460 mm | 1480 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2770 mm | 2760 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 70 L | 66 L |
